Description

A well presented house ideally located only a SIX MINUTE drive to Reading University & Royal Berkshire Hospital, only a 10 minute walk to Reading town centre & a 9 minute drive to Green Park. OFF ROAD parking. Unfurnished & available 8th August.

ENTRANCE HALL
Front door, doorway through to
LIVING ROOM 16'7 (5.05m) max x 14'4 (4.37m)
Front aspect window, 2 radiators, understairs cupboard, central heating thermostat, stairs to first floor, archway through to
GALLEY KITCHEN 7'4 (2.24m) x 6'1 (1.85m)
Single drainer stainless steel sink unit with mixer tap, fitted kitchen units, 4-ring gas hob, built-in oven with stainless steel extractor hood over, washing machine, fridge/freezer, wall mounted gas boiler, newly fitted vinyl floor
STAIRCASE TO FIRST FLOOR LANDING
Radiator, access to loft space, built-in airing cupboard housing hot water tank and shelving, access to
BEDROOM 12'6 (3.81m) x 9'1 (2.77m)
Radiator, front aspect window, range of fitted wardrobes
BATHROOM
White suite comprising bath with mixer tap and shower attachment, shower rail and curtain, pedestal wash hand basin, low level w.c., radiator, obscure glazed window
